Mark Bomback of the Toronto Blue Jays gave up the most hits per nine innings (13.1) of all 402 pitchers in 1982.
surpassed Jerry Garvin of the Toronto Blue Jays (12.5), Bruce Hurst of the Boston Red Sox (12.4), Steve Comer of the Texas Rangers (12.3), and Lary Sorensen of the Cleveland Indians (11.9), and others, ending with Rich Gossage of the New York Yankees (6.1).
